With many still working from home several days a week, especially parents of young kids, there is a need for open-plan rooms and also rooms with doors that either you or the kids can escape to.

Cork's southern suburbs boast some of the most sought-after homes in the country.

Set in a cul-de-sac, this five-bedroom home is ideal for anyone looking for a spacious property within an easy commute of the city centre.

Address: 29 Kiltegan Lawn, Rochestown Road, Rochestown, Co. Cork, T12 WKE0

Price: €695,000

Agent: Jeremy Murphy and Associates

Renovated in 2022, the B BER-rated residence offers a lot, starting with the fact that it is set back from the road and isn’t overlooked from the front – there is a small green across the street.

Built in 1990, the house extends to 165 square metres across two floors. There are reception rooms on either side of the hall.

To the right is a playroom that could double as a home office.

The living room is across the hall. Both of these have large windows, making the rooms light-filled.

The open-plan kitchen cum lounge spans the width of the house. Featuring sage-green hand-painted Shaker-style doors and centred around an island, the space includes high-end finishes such as Dekton Aura Natural ultra-compact porcelain worktops, brass D-ring drawer pulls, ridged handles, and power points.

Other contemporary touches include a Quooker instant boiling water tap, a Bora induction hob, which dispenses with the need for an overhead extractor, and a Bosch double oven.

There’s a dining nook overlooking the garden and a lounge area that enjoys the same views.

Professionally designed by Sublime Landscaping in 2016, the outdoor spaces include ornamental trees and planting, including several mature Australian tree ferns and exotic palm trees.

The third bathroom has also received a facelift. A Stira stair provides access to the floored attic.

The nearest shop is just 150 metres from the home, and there’s a large green where the local kids play at the end of the street. Cork city centre is just a 15-minute drive.

The house has off-street parking for up to two cars. On the market seeking €695,000, it is available to view through Jeremy Murphy & Associates.
